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3643 8362 5786629 7648 1096
534453207 15512 0099
534453207 15512 0099
2547120719 75 3941 388
All about undefined
Interested in learning more?
534453207 15512 0099
2547120719 75 3941 388
See more
81726583 772 3794727
764215 50141360249 65204629768 513776398
See more
539922 67135
494 4430 0146 032
See more